The Bosch Rexroth Indramat MAC112D-0-ED-4-C/130-A-0/WI518LV/S005 is part of the MAC AC Servo Motors series and is designed as a motor for analog drives. It features a natural convection cooling type, a centering diameter of 130 mm, and a nominal speed of 3000 rpm. The motor uses an incremental encoder with standard mounting for position feedback and has a power connection located at side A with a DIN 6885 keyway.

Product Description:

The MAC112D-0-ED-4-C/130-A-0/WI518LV/S005 is an AC servo motor manufactured by Bosch Rexroth Indramat for the MAC AC Servo Motors series. Classified as a motor for analog drives, it pairs with voltage-commanded amplifiers to produce precise rotary motion for automated machinery, material-handling axes, and process equipment. By supplying controlled torque directly at the shaft, it supports positioning, indexing, and speed-regulated tasks in industrial automation cells. Integrated motor feedback allows the connected drive to monitor motion and maintain stable response during changing load conditions.

The motor uses a centering diameter of 130 mm, which aligns the housing with gearboxes or mounting flanges. Heat generated during operation is removed through natural convection, so enclosure layouts must allow free ambient airflow around the housing. At a nominal speed of 3000 rpm, the unit delivers rated output through stator windings identified by code ED. This winding code corresponds to voltage constants and current limits compatible with analog servo amplifiers. The frame class is 112, which provides a useful balance between torque capability and manageable mass for medium-power machine axes.

The shaft carries a DIN 6885 keyway, allowing standard couplings to transmit torque without slip. Electrical power is delivered through a connector on side A, which can simplify cable routing when the motor is mounted near panels or machine guards. Length code D indicates an extended active stack that increases continuous torque while keeping the external diameter unchanged. The feedback package combines tachofeedback with incremental or absolute encoder options, and the tachogenerator provides 3 V/1000 rpm for a linear velocity reference. The motor has no blocking brake, so static holding must be supplied by drive torque or external mechanical restraints.
